The sum of angles in a triangle is 180°. If x represents the measure of the third angle, then ...
75° +62° +x = 180°
137° +x = 180° . . . . . . . . . collect terms
x = 180° -137° = 43° . . . . subtract 137° from both sides of the equation
The third angle measures 43°.

The functions are given as:
f(x) = x^2+1 and g(x) = x-4
To calculate the composite function, we use the following formula
(f/g)(x)= f(x)/g(x)
So, we have:
(f/g)(5)= f(5)/g(5)
Calculate f(5) and g(5)
f(5) = 5^2+1 and g(5) = 5-4
This gives
f(5) = 26 and g(5) = 1
Substitute f(5) = 26 and g(5) = 1 in (f/g)(5)= f(5)/g(5)
(f/g)(5)= 26/1
Evaluate
(f/g)(5)= 26
Hence, the value of the composite function is (f/g)(5)= 26
